The exhibits document life in Stillwater during the past one hundred years highlighting the important historical events.

The collections best illustrate the everyday life of the people of the community.

Household articles, clothing, tools of work and toys that are preserved in the museum offer a glimpse of the past and into the lives of those who have lived in Stillwater.

The museum also owns the Sheerar Button Collections of 3,450 buttons dating from the 1740s to the 1930s.

The museum also produces one temporary exhibit based on local history each year.

The exhibit "Coming up Roses" featured Herb Swim, the World famous rose breeder from Stillwa ter, Ok.

The museum also brings traveling historical exhibits and public programs to Stillwater.
